The Importance of Branding and The Many Services
In today’s world of commerce, the concept of marketing is one regarded with high importance. Since publicizing one’s business is at the core of business success, it is truly essential for the health and growth of a company. We have seen the likes of Starbucks, Apple, and McDonald’s go from no-name constructs into empires of success. These accomplishments are due largely in part to branding. Effective branding has the potential to transform a virtually unknown idea into an immediately recognized icon. Since the demand for this service is so great, many website design companies, marketing firms, and the like employ custom sects inside their business to satisfy these career needs.
Let’s take a closer look at the fundamentals of this form of marketing and the many services available:
1- Brand Architecture
What is brand architecture? This is simply the manner in which the characteristics of a business appear to world in correlation with each other. This architecture is fundamental to your brand development at large. A Thumbs Up or Thumbs Down Guide
There’s no doubt that these are challenging times, and people everywhere, employed or otherwise, are beginning to reevaluate their circumstances and head off in hopes of renewing a lost sense of stability. Our cheese has been moved, and in office buildings and homes across the country, people are starting to give voice to questions like the following:
1. How hard can it be to start my own business?
2. I know I’m going to need a business plan, a loan, and a website. The first two are simple, but what about the third?
3. I know how to put a website to together, but how do I get people to visit my site, and once people visit, how do I get them to return?
4. And most important: Once I bring visitors to my site, how to I get them to buy my product or take a chance on my service?
As you move forward with your business plan, you’ll need to develop an online presence, a kind of digital personality, and this requires two important tasks. The first will involve creating a site. The second– and often more difficult– step will involve bringing traffic to your site, holding the attention of potential customers, and convincing them to make the crucial leap between browsing and buying.
